Toolbox Software

Toolbox Construction Management Software

888-212-7990 Ext. 321
 

Learning Curve - 5 Stars
Because Toolbox utilizes a relational data structure rather than individual data structures for each module, the use of batches, month-end or year-end closings are not necessary for data to agree between modules. (The company noted that since data is not duplicated, integration between data structures is not necessary. The integration concept becomes obsolete with a relational data structure. A database structure is relational if it is normalized, and normalized data structure eliminates duplicated data. Since the same data is not stored under multiple modules, many closing and posting procedural processes are eliminated, and users don’t have to worry about problems with data discrepancies between modules. Toolbox is an application that not only utilizes a relational database tool, but also has actually implemented a relational data structure.)

 

After logging into Toolbox, a toolbar appears at the top of the screen, along with a series of function icons in a vertical bar to the left. Navigating through Toolbox is easy, with drop-down menus that provide access to all system functions and reports. Under Utilities, you can access both the preferences and customization functions to set up the program for use. Toolbox also installs a demo company that you can use to familiarize yourself with system functions prior to entering live data. The Help file could be more comprehensive since it only includes very basic information.

Drill-down capability lets you search varying levels of account details. Entering new information is simple. Just click on the appropriate choice, and Toolbox will provide you with an all-purpose screen that displays current entries listed (vendors, employees, jobs, etc.). Intuitive screens make adding a new job an easy task. Tabs at the top of the entry screen let you enter additional job information, including job address, scales and notes. You can also view the job budget, scheduled value and job status.

Trish Simmons of Hammers Construction, a Toolbox user since 1999, thinks that “Toolbox is very user friendly,” and claims that it makes her job easier.

 

Import/Export/Integration - 5 Stars
Real-time posting, without the use of batches, and using one centralized database rather than data structures ensures that all modules are truly integrated. What I like about the import/export capabilities in Toolbox is that they are found throughout the various modules, reports and functions, rather than in a separate module. This means you can export spreadsheet or estimating information directly into your budget, while in the budgeting feature, rather than using a separate procedure. The same can be done throughout Toolbox, which makes importing and exporting easier than ever.

Security - 4.5 Stars
Security is multi-level, with the ability to set security options at the module level. For more system access, you can also set security at the menu level. As well, you can choose to set up each menu item for either ‘view only’ or ‘full access.’

 

Customization & Productivity - 5 Stars
Toolbox has excellent customization capability. You can customize AP and AR invoices, quotes, purchase orders, subcontracts, manual cash disbursements, manual cash receipts, and both equipment and inventory transaction screens. You can use the CSI cost code structure that is included with Toolbox or create your own. Because Toolbox creates an automatic audit trail, you can feel comfortable editing and changing previously posted items.

Job structure is fluent in Toolbox, with the ability to enter unlimited levels, phases, cost codes and cost types. The Job Cost module lets you import data for use in budget setup, and there is an unlimited number of user-defined cost types. In the Fixed Assets module, you can track profit on all of your equipment, track insurance and licenses, and generate monthly or yearly depreciation schedules. Additionally, the user can define an unlimited number of user-defined custom text, numeric and date fields under Job Cost, AR, AP, PR, Inventory and Fixed Assets.

Throughout the system, the user is able to select optional forms for AR invoices, progress payment applications, cost plus invoices, AR and AP lien releases, change order requests, purchase orders, subcontracts, certified payrolls, AP checks, payroll checks, and AR Statements. Additionally, these forms can be modified/customized using Crystal Reports. Automated month-end journal entries for over/under billings, accrued wages and depreciation increase productivity with respect to the month-end process.

 

Reporting - 5 Stars
Reporting options are excellent, with several specialty reports available, including a Job Cost Summary, a Detailed Budget Variance, Job Billings History, and a Labor Usage Report that seamlessly ties into your payroll. You can also print an Insurance Expiration List, a Cost and Burdens Summary and a Fixed Assets report. Toolbox also works with Crystal Reports to create custom reports.

 

Modules - 4.5 Stars
Toolbox includes the following modules: GL, AP, AR, Payroll, Job Cost, Subcontract, Purchase Order, Work Order, Quote, Inventory and Fixed Assets, Plant Control, and Bank Reconciliation. 

 

Relative Value - 4.5 Stars

Toolbox Construction is a solid financial construction program. Designed for mid-sized companies, this program seems to be worth the investment.
